Puerto La Victoria Airport overview

Puerto La Victoria Airport (PCJ) serves Puerto La Victoria, Paraguay. It is listed as a small airport, so this guide focuses on practical location context, airport identifiers, nearby alternates, and the details travelers can verify before planning a route through PCJ.

The airport sits at 286 feet above sea level. Its coordinates are -22.2960, -57.8701, which helps travelers compare the airport with city access points and other airports in Paraguay.

Nearby alternatives include Aeropuerto Nacional Doctor Juan Plate (VMI) and Lieutenant Colonel Carmelo Peralta National Airport (CIO). Compare those pages when checking backup airports, local access, or regional routing across South America.
